Hotels in the Southwark area typically offer a variety of refrigerator types depending on the accommodation style. Many standard hotel rooms come equipped with a compact mini-fridge, which is perfect for storing beverages and light snacks. In contrast, apartment-style hotels or serviced apartments often feature full-sized refrigerators, which include a separate freezer compartment. This is particularly convenient for longer stays or for guests who wish to prepare their own meals.
